3.4.10 Trigger on "Fault message at HMI"

Function description
It is possible to process service cases via ePS Network Services. For this purpose,
a fault help request can be output at the machine via the control (machine trigger).
However, it is also possible to do this from any ePS Network Services Internet PC
(server trigger).
To ensure that the fault help request reaches the correct contact person as quickly
as possible, a control monitor can be used in order to set a trigger when help is re-
quested regarding a fault. The control monitor should then inform the person re-
sponsible with an appropriate notification. An e-mail notification containing a de-
scription of the fault is sent automatically.
A special feature is the option of requesting any necessary remote access along
with the fault help request from the machine control. The helper can then switch to
the machine without any further assistance.
Request teleservice session
Anyone searching for help at the machine can request a teleservice session at the
same time as he/she is requesting help for a fault. The session ID required to start
teleservice is transferred directly by the PC of the remote service engineer and,
provided that the window on the control is not exited, does not need to be entered
manually at the machine. This function is especially useful if no phone connection
is available to ask about the session ID or if other circumstances prevent commu-
nications of the session ID.
